An oil and gas landman acts as a field representative for oil and gas companies who want to buy the rights to explore for petroleum from landowners. Step 1 A landman is the field representative for a company that wants to buy the resources that are on or below a landowners property. Oil and gas landmen specialize in petroleum work. It is a very lucrative career and one that is increasingly in demand in areas such as Pennsylvania where natural gas exploration is occurring. To become a landman you should have a degree from a four year university that is accredited and accepted by the AAPL or American Association Of Professional Landmen. To become a landman you do not have to have a license in most states, however it helps greatly to become registered or certified by the AAPL. To take the RL test the AAPL requires that you be a member and be currently working in the field of land work, such as for a Certified Professional Landman.
